San Diego offers a comprehensive ADA transportation service to cater to individuals with special needs and seniors, providing them with safe and reliable transportation options. The service includes various sub-services designed to meet specific requirements:
San Diego Special Needs Transportation
Special Needs Transportation in San Diego focuses on accommodating individuals with disabilities, ensuring they have access to convenient and accessible transportation. This service plays a vital role in enhancing mobility and independence for people with disabilities, allowing them to participate fully in the community. Whether it’s attending medical appointments, recreational activities, or social events, special needs transportation provides a much-needed lifeline for individuals with mobility challenges.
San Diego Senior Transportation
Senior Transportation in San Diego caters to the elderly population, offering them a reliable way to get around the city. This service is designed to address the unique mobility needs of seniors, ensuring they can maintain their independence and stay connected with their community. It helps seniors access medical appointments, run errands, visit friends and family, and enjoy various activities. With professional drivers and specially equipped vehicles, senior transportation provides a safe and comfortable journey for the elderly.
Transportation for Seniors to Medical Appointments near me
This sub-service under ADA transportation focuses specifically on assisting seniors with transportation to medical appointments in their local area. Many seniors face challenges in getting to medical facilities, and this service aims to bridge that gap. By offering door-to-door transportation to medical appointments, seniors can prioritize their health and well-being without worrying about transportation logistics.
Overall, ADA transportation in San Diego is an essential service that enhances the quality of life for individuals with disabilities and seniors. By providing accessible and reliable transportation options, this service promotes inclusivity, independence, and social engagement within the community.
